
“Ready, aim, contribute! It’s open season for legislators with a 2014 re-election campaign in their sights. State Rep. Cindy Pugh thinks she’s hit a bull’s-eye with her ‘Get Your Carry Permit With Cindy!’ fundraiser next weekend, which provides residents a change to train with firearms and contribute to her political coffer. Pugh’s supporters will contribute to her campaign by paying a $125 fee ($100 for permit renewals) to take a one-day training class alongside the freshman legislator Saturday. The session in the Twin Cities suburb of Chanhassen covers the state-required training needed to apply for a permit to carry a handgun in Minnesota.”
